WebSep 16, 2024 · Thermal Limit deals with keeping the GPU within the temperature range set by NVIDIA to prevent the GPU Die from being damaged caused by excessive internal heat. The Voltage Limit controls how much voltage the GPU Die is allowed. These subsets are all safety features set in place by NVIDIA to protect the hardware from premature failure. The simplest way of addressing GPU thermal throttling is to reduce GPU load. If your GPU doesn't have to work as hard, it uses less power, resulting in lower temperatures. There are several ways you can do this. Lowering in-game graphics settings is the obvious first choice, but if your game is more CPU bound …
